However, breaking into the United States market, where individuals had been less likely to have easy access to bowls and utensils on the go, proved troublesome. In 1971, Ando repackaged his immediate noodles in a stylish styrofoam cup to make them more transportable for busy Americans — and thus, Cup Noodle was born.

The hottest broth varieties embody hen, shellfish, and tonkotsu (pork bone). Tonkotsu ramen uses pork bone, while tori-paitan ramen uses hen bone (the foundation ingredient is frequently included in the soup name). The major components of a finished ramen broth are soup, tare (sauce), and fats and oils. Boiling the parts in water, which transfers style and umami, produces the soup. What’s extra, one quick on the label and you will see there are two servings per package deal. This signifies that half of the package of ramen noodles has about 190 calories, 27 grams of carbohydrates, and 7 grams total fat, together with three grams of saturated fat. One bundle of ramen noodles has about 1,330 milligrams of sodium. But before giving up on this actually handy meal option altogether, there are ways to make ramen more healthy, including including a supply of protein and a serving of vegetables.
